** The Acura repair market for Loretto residents is characterized by a need to travel to neighboring cities for specialized service. There are no Acura-exclusive specialists within the Loretto city limits. The market quality is bifurcated: * **Authorized Dealership Service:** Gary Mathews Honda in Lawrenceburg offers the highest level of brand-specific technical support, especially for complex systems like SH-AWD and AcuraWatch, but typically at a premium price point. * **High-Quality Independent Shops:** Establishments like Tims Automotive and Tiger Service Center provide a highly competent and often more personalized and cost-effective alternative for the vast majority of Acura repairs and maintenance. They excel in engine, transmission, and general diagnostics. Competition is moderate within the regional area, which helps maintain reasonable pricing. Typical pricing for independent shops ranges from $100-$125 per hour for labor, while dealership rates are typically higher, often $140-$165 per hour. For Loretto Acura owners, the choice often comes down to the specific repair needed—complex, brand-specific electronic systems may necessitate the dealership, while most mechanical and diagnostic work can be expertly handled by the top independents nearby.
